Line 6 Toneport Kb37 - Good and Portable
Midi keyboard, audio interface and even some DAW contols. This is a pretty handy peice of kit all in all and very handy if u need to record on the move.
The midi keyboard it self is just that with volocity sensitive keys, pitch shifter and modulation controls. Its a 37 key keyboard with 7 octaves (3 up and 3 down). Nothing special but does the job as its supposed to.
The inteface is much the same; 2 xlrs and 2 line inputs (with preamps) with 2 footswitch and expression pedal conections. There is phantom power for both mmic inputs. Also there is a direct instrument input for guitars etc. There is 2 stereo monitor outputs (left and right) and 2 analog outs as well as a headphone out (but needs adaptor from 1/4\\\" jack to headphone size input). This interface is connected to a computer by usb 2.0.
In genral its a pretty good peice of kit and very handy for portable recordings. Hasn\\\'t broke on me yet but i have had a few blue screens (it could of beem my computer tho) but hasn\\\'t happened in a long time. Latencey was a small issue as well but again not sure if its my laptop or this but its nothing much to worry about. I would recomend this to someone in need of porable gear but if your looking to record a full band in studio or need an extensive midi keyboard you could probably find better options but all in all great for what its designed for.
line 6 kb37
Having driven all the way to the Birmingham NEC from pembrokeshire to see music live i felt obliged to buy at least somthing before i left for home.
The line 6 stand was basically showing off its latest creation, the toneport KB37, just the thing i thought as i have been wanting to start home recording!
When i get home with my new toy i unpack and install my new softwear, which i have to say was very easy.You get gearbox (amps and FX an stuff) and ableton live 5 lite a very capable (if not a bit daunting at first)recording softwear.I should explaine i am a total novice when it comes to computer recording but having followed the simple instuctions i was making my first hit record within the first hour.
Gearbox is a joy to use and has some great sounds for your guitar bass and vocals. Albeton live 5 lite is ok if you are used to this kind of thing but i had to follow the tutorials to get started but once i got through them i realised that this is no toy and in fact a full home recording studio.
The keybord is good as a controller for the softwear, there are some good synth sounds in albeton but i think i will be wanting some VST instruments for a good piano and hammond sounds. The keys are a tad light and feel a bit plasticky but for the price who can complain.I love the VU style meters on the front and the whole thing is laid out very nicely. On the back you have guitar/bass input, two phantom powered mic inputs, analog out, s/pdif Dig out, stereo monitor in, phones and inputs for optional expression pedal and footswitch.
In all this is a great bit of kit for bedroom blasters and bands, it has everything you could want to record professional sounding tunes and if not you can download even more!
